Chapter 18: The Approach of Death



Miles was in the midst of a mental turmoil, his mind operating at breakneck speed as he attempted to devise a strategy. There wasn’t a shred of doubt in his heart that the mysterious knocks he had noticed during previous phone calls were bound to attract the attention of the elderly man eventually. When that moment arrived, he was certain the outcome would be unavoidable.

Inside the depths of his mind, an array of elements – the online forum, the puzzling narratives, the unsettling audio recording of the knocks, the list of dialed phone numbers – clashed together, giving birth to a cyclone of bewilderment. Although he had identified a certain pattern amidst the chaos, he had hit a dead end, failing to extract any further insights.

This was the first time Miles was facing an apparition of this kind. In contrast to Jing, who boasted an unusual prescience for future events, Miles was navigating through uncharted waters. Yet, considering his novice status in dealing with the supernatural, he was managing to maintain his composure remarkably well.

“Hold on, Jing’s prophecy…” His facial expression morphed as a sudden realization struck him. “The parchment!”

Without wasting a second, he drew out the dark brown parchment from his pocket.

“Miles, Miles, look, look there,” William stuttered, his finger trembling as he pointed in the direction of the school.

Following William’s cue, Miles looked up, and what he saw sent a bone-chilling shiver down his spine. Several hundred meters away, an ominous, impenetrable darkness was steadily creeping towards them, consuming everything in its path. Wherever it spread, the earth rotted, trees withered, concrete structures turned to mold, and streetlights rusted, teetering on the brink of falling.

A decrepit elderly man, clad in a long black robe, his skin scarred with wounds resembling post-mortem spots, was making his way towards them.

“Damn it, he’s here?” Fear caused Miles’s heart to pound erratically in his chest.
